NIE Mysore provides a combined total of 254 seats for M.Tech under various engineering departments. The maximum intake is in Computer Science and Engineering with 120 seats. Specializations such as Civil, Mechanical, EEE, and AI & ML are also provided. There is a distribution of seats including regular and Management Quota seats.
For information about M.Tech at NIE Mysore, the candidates should have a BE degree with a minimum 50% aggregate. The reserved category students can also apply with 45% aggregate marks. Admission is entirely merit-based on PGCET, GATE, or KMAT performance. Management Quota seats also adhere to the KEA stipulated eligibility criteria.
Admission to M.Tech at NIE Mysore is through Karnataka PGCET, GATE, or KMAT scores. Shortlisted applicants have to attend counselling organized by KEA. Applications can also be submitted directly at NIE Mysore through Management Quota. Seat allotment is category and availability as per merit.

Admissions are based on both merit-basis and entrance-basis. The prescribed entrance tests vary according to the particular course opted for by the candidate. Some of the prominent entrance exams accepted at NIE Mysore include KCET, COMEDK-UGET, Karnataka PGCET, among others.
